I Have the Grace To Move On

I have the grace to move on
To look behind the sweet smiles
And discern the hurtful lies
I have the grace to move on

I have the grace to forgive
The prejudice colored jibe
And superiority vibe
I have the grace to forgive

I have the grace to endure
The most jealous “oversight”
The rejection of the write
I have the grace to endure

I have the grace to overlook
The notion you have of me
The beauty you cannot see
I have the grace to overlook

Do you have grace to discern?
The motive that does hold sway
Which colors the things you say
Do you have grace to discern?

Do you have the grace to dream?
To work for peace and not strife
To add love not hate to life
Do you have the grace to dream?

Eileen Manassian Ghali
